Urban planners design and manage land use for waterfront developments, ensuring sustainable and efficient use of space.
Environmental consultants assess the impact of waterfront projects on ecosystems and recommend mitigation strategies.
Waterfront development managers oversee large-scale projects, coordinating between stakeholders and ensuring compliance with regulations.
GIS specialists use geospatial data to analyze and plan waterfront areas, providing insights for decision-making.
